The MH-K01 uses a robust mechanical transmission architecture for major forming motion. Physical synchronization through cams and gears is designed for predictable timing, durable operation and practical maintenance in continuous paper cup production.
Critical transmission components are selected, heat-treated and precision-finished with long-term wear resistance in mind. This supports smoother operation and helps preserve mechanical accuracy during extended production.
Woosung Machinery applies specialized heat-treatment methods according to the functional requirement of each component rather than relying only on low-cost, conventional processing.
In a high-speed paper cup machine, vibration can influence forming accuracy, component wear and machine stability. The MH-K01 is engineered with precision-machined transmission parts and a rigid mechanical structure to minimize unnecessary vibration.

A stop-and-restart event can temporarily increase the risk of an improperly formed or leaking cup. The MH-K01 includes a discharge mechanism designed to remove cups that may be affected during these transition cycles.
This helps manufacturers maintain more consistent downstream quality while reducing the need to manually identify transition cups after every machine stop.

The MH-K01 is designed for a stable production speed of approximately 130–140 cups per minute, based on 16oz cup production. Actual output can vary with cup design, paper condition, operating settings and factory conditions.
The machine is designed to work with PLA, PBS, single- or double-sided PE coated paper, and water-based PE. Paper thickness and coating specification should be confirmed before production setup.
Side sealing uses hot-air preheating followed by ultrasonic main sealing in a double-stage process. Bottom sealing is performed with hot air.
